[Piezoelectric extracorporeal lithotripsy in children. Assessment over 3 years]
P Girardot1, D Neisius, M Ziegler
1Urologische Klinik und Poliklinik, Universitat des Saarlandes, Homburg, Allemagne.
Abstract:
From 1987 to 1990, 45 children whose age ranged from 5 months to 14 years and who presented with urinary lithiasis underwent piezoelectrical extracorporeal lithotripsy with a Piezolith 2,300 and 2,500 system. We were able to perform the treatment without anesthesia in 53% of the children. The results were highly encouraging as, and without any severe complication; 84% of the children had no residual calculus after 3 months.
